You can if you want to, as the end product is interchangeable and the only distinction is the input ingredients, however the tool does have all four races' medical supply factories available. The autofill button does unfortunately always use the Argon variant, but all you need to do is replace the argnu meat with chelts and the wheat with scruffins to support the Split variant instead.Kpla Keltak wrote: ↑Thu, 9.
